body {
background:url(tausta.jpg) #D2D6CD repeat-y;
background-position:center top;
margin-top: 0px;
padding-top: 0px;
margin-left: 0px;
margin-right: 0px;
}

body, td, tr, table, img {
font-family:arial;
font-size:12px;
color:#000000;
border:0px;
text-align:justify;
}

a:link, a:visited { 
font-family:arial;
font-size:12px;
color:#2B5225;
text-decoration: underline;
cursor: default;
}

a:hover, a:active { 
font-family:arial;
font-size:12px;
color:#597359; 
text-decoration: none;
cursor: default;
}

h1 {
font-family:georgia;
font-size: 16px;
color: #344334;
}

h2 {
font-family:georgia;
font-size: 14px;
color: #344334;
}

h3 {
font-family:verdana;
font-size: 12px;
color: #344334;
}

h3 {
font-family:verdana;
font-size: 12px;
color: #344334;
}

h3 a:link, h3 a:visited { 
font-family:verdana;
font-size: 12px;
color: #344334;
text-decoration: underline;
cursor: default;
}

h3 a:hover, h3 a:active { 
font-family:verdana;
font-size:12px;
color:#000000; 
text-decoration: none;
cursor: default;
}

/* RAKENNE */

.paa {
width:800px;
}


/* LINKIT */

.linkit a:link, .linkit a:visited { 
font-family:verdana;
font-size:11px;
color:#D7F2FF;
text-decoration: none;
cursor: default;
}

.linkit a:hover, .linkit a:active { 
font-family:verdana;
font-size:11px;
color:#385F85; 
text-decoration: none;
cursor: default;
}

/* LINKKILAATIKKO */

.linkkilaatikko a:link, .linkkilaatikko a:visited { 
font-family:verdana;
font-size:12px;
font-weight:bold;
color:#2B5225;
text-decoration: underline;
cursor: default;
}

.linkkilaatikko a:hover, .linkkilaatikko a:active { 
font-family:verdana;
font-size:12px;
font-weight:bold;
color:#597359; 
text-decoration: none;
cursor: default;
}

/* YLÄKULMAN AJO-OHJELINKIT */

.ajoohje a:link, .ajoohje a:visited { 
font-family:verdana;
font-size:11px;
font-weight:bold;
color:#2B5225;
text-decoration: underline;
cursor: default;
}

.ajoohje a:hover, .ajoohje a:active { 
font-family:verdana;
font-size:11px;
font-weight:bold;
color:#597359; 
text-decoration: none;
cursor: default;
}
